Graphene-enhanced composites exhibit 150% higher natural frequencies in cylindrical shells
Incorporating graphene platelets as nano-reinforcements in three-phase composite cylindrical shells significantly elevates their natural frequencies compared to traditional fiber-reinforced composites.
Symmetry · 2023
Key Findings
- 01A general framework for calculating material properties and analyzing free vibrations of three-phase composite cylindrical shells was developed.
- 02Graphene platelets (GPLs) as nano-reinforced fillers resulted in a 150.32% increase in natural frequency compared to fiber-reinforced epoxy composite cylindrical shells.
- 03The synergistic effects of nano-fillers and macroscopic fibers significantly influence the vibrational behavior of these structures.

Limitations
The cost and scalability of producing graphene-enhanced composites might be a practical limitation for some design projects.
Reliability & validity
The study's reliability and validity are supported by verification against finite element simulation results and existing literature, indicating a robust methodology.
